The Science-Backed Approach
I wasn't looking for a drastic overhaul or a complicated regimen. I wanted simple, sustainable changes that could demonstrably impact my biological age – the age your body actually is, which can differ significantly from your chronological age (the number of years you’ve lived). I focused on evidence-based strategies, consulting with experts and utilizing advanced biological age testing.
The Game-Changing Tweaks
Here’s what I did, and the results have been nothing short of remarkable:
- Quit Smoking: This was the biggest and most challenging change. The withdrawal was tough, but the benefits were immediate and profound.
- Prioritized Sleep: Aiming for 7-8 hours of quality sleep each night. I improved my sleep hygiene by creating a relaxing bedtime routine and optimizing my sleep environment.
- Increased Daily Movement: I didn't start with intense workouts. Instead, I incorporated short bursts of activity throughout the day – walking during lunch breaks, taking the stairs instead of the elevator, and gentle stretching. Gradually, I increased the intensity and duration.
- Mindful Nutrition: I didn't adopt a restrictive diet. I focused on whole, unprocessed foods, fruits, vegetables, and lean protein. I reduced my intake of added sugars and processed carbohydrates.
- Hydration: Drinking plenty of water throughout the day became a priority.
- Reduced Alcohol Consumption: While I still enjoy a glass of wine occasionally, I significantly reduced my nightly habit.
